About Lure Fishbar
Lure Fishbar is a strong Soho pick when you want polished seafood without turning the night into a formal splurge. It is easier to use than Marea for a repeatable downtown meal, more occasion-ready than Mermaid Oyster Bar, especially useful for lunch, dates, or small groups that want seafood range and a lively room.
For a seafood reservation in New York City, Lure Fishbar is a direct option to consider. The verified basics are clear: it serves seafood, the chef/owner is Preston Clark, the dress code is smart casual, the restaurant is open daily from 11:30 AM, with closing listed as 11 PM Monday through Saturday and 10 PM on Sunday.
The decision point is simple: book this when you want a New York City seafood meal with practical hours and a smart-casual setting. Lure Fishbar also has external recognition from Opinionated About Dining, including a Top Restaurants in North America ranking in 2025 and a recommendation in 2026. That gives the restaurant a confirmed critical signal beyond the basic category of seafood dining.

How Lure Fishbar compares
Against Mermaid Oyster Bar, Lure Fishbar is the more polished Soho choice. Mermaid Oyster Bar is better for a looser oyster-bar meal; Lure is better when the room and address need to carry more of the occasion.
Crevette sits in a $$$ seafood lane, while Marea is the $$$$ splurge option. Choose Crevette when price clarity and a tighter seafood spend matter; choose Marea when the meal needs a more formal, high-cost signal. Lure Fishbar is the middle-ground booking: easier to justify for repeat visits and less stiff than a luxury seafood night.
The Fulton is the stronger pick when waterfront setting is the priority. Vernick Fish is outside the metro comparison set, so it is more useful as a seafood reference point than a direct backup. If the goal is a credible New York City seafood reservation with downtown energy and manageable booking friction, Lure Fishbar is the practical call.
